Refuse Resolution No. 05-07
BOROUGH OF LEWISBURG

At the regular meeting of the BOROUGH COUNCIL OF THE BOROUGH OF LEWISBURG, held on the 20th day of December, 2005, at 7:00 P.M., at the Lewisburg Borough Building, 55 North Fifth Street, Lewisburg, Union County, Pennsylvania, at which meeting a quorum was present, the following Resolution was duly adopted:

WHEREAS, Subsection 1 of Section 107 of Part 1 of Chapter 20 of the Code of Ordinances, being part of Section 2 of Ordinance No. 914, enacted January 19, 1999, provides that Borough Council shall from time to time establish by resolution fees for the collection and disposal of refuse; and

WHEREAS, new Section 208 of Part 2 of Chapter 21 of the Code of Ordinances, being part of Section 8 of Ordinance No. ll l enacted December 20, 2005, provides that Borough Council shall from time to time establish by resolution fees for street excavations and degradation fees for pavement excavations.

NOW, THEREFORE, be it resolved by the BOROUGH COUNCIL OF THE BOROUGH OF LEWISBURG, and it is hereby resolved by the authority of the same, as follows: That pursuant to Subsection 1 of Section 107 of Part 1 of Chapter 20 of the Code of Ordinances, being part of Section 2 of Ordinance No. 914, enacted January 19, 1999, the existing fee schedule established by Resolution Nos.00-07 and 02-08 for the collection and disposal of refuse is hereby replaced by the following new fee schedule for the collection and disposal of refuse:

"REFUSE, COLLECTION AND DISPOSAL OF (placed at ground level)
1. From each dwelling unit, a flat fee of Forty-five ($45.00) Dollars per quarter, except with respect to rooming and boarding houses, which shall pay a flat fee of Forty-five ($45.00) Dollars per quarter for each family residing therein, and with respect to apartment houses and multi-family dwellings, which shall pay a flat fee of Forty-five ($45.00) Dollars per quarter for each dwelling unit therein, less a reduction of seventeen and five tenths (17.5%) percent in the total flat fee to be paid when there is
fifty (50) or more units.
2. From each home occupation and/or professional office, a flat fee of Forty-five ($45.00) Dollars per quarter in addition to the fee for any dwelling unit.
3. From each hotel, restaurant, school, church, institution, commercial and industrial establishment, fraternity and sorority house, etc., with a bulk container, Seven Dollars and Fifty ($7.50) Cents per pickup for each cubic yard of bulk container. Bulk containers have a capacity of two (2), three (3) and four (4) cubic yards and will be supplied by the Borough. The capacity of the bulk container to be supplied by the Borough shall be determined by the Borough Manager.
4. From each hotel, restaurant, school, church, institution, commercial and industrial establishment, fraternity and sorority house, etc., without a bulk container, a flat fee of Forty-five ($45.00) Dollars per quarter in addition to the fee for any dwelling unit.
5. Any apartment houses, multi-family dwellings, etc. with three (3) or more dwelling units which desires a bulk container shall pay a service, charge of Ten ($10.00) Dollars per month in addition to the fee set forth in subsection 1 above.
6. For temporary dumpsters for houses and commercial establishments:
a. Twenty ($20.00) Dollars shall be charged for the placement of a temporary dumpster for thirty (30) days.
b. Twenty ($20.00) Dollars shall be charged for each additional month the temporary dumpster is required.
c. A dumping fee of Fifteen ($15.00) Dollars for a two (2) cubic yard container, Twenty-two Dollars and Fifty ($22.50) Cents for a three (3) cubic yard container, and Thirty ($30.00) Dollars for a four (4) cubic yard container shall be charged."
